Latest Patents

Pantano holds a patent for "Chromatographic stationary phases and adsorbents from hybrid." This invention involves chromatographically active stationary phases and adsorbents made from sol-gels produced by the hydrolysis and condensation of alkoxysilanes. These alkoxysilanes contain hydrolyzable alkoxy groups and non-hydrolyzable organo groups. The organo groups provide chromatographic activity in the resulting hybrid organic-inorganic material. The hybrid sol-gel coatings are deposited on solid supports and heated to activate them. This technology allows for the design of hybrid organic-inorganic materials that can improve the analysis of specific groups of compounds by selecting appropriate organo groups. Such hybrid materials are particularly advantageous for analyzing hydrocarbon mixtures.
